处理马铃薯淀粉生产废水的蛋白变性剂研究  被引量:1

Research on Protein Denaturant for Treating Wastewater from Potato Starch Production

摘  要:本文研究出了一种由尿素、聚丙烯酰胺、催化剂F1、消泡剂等组成的一种提取马铃薯淀粉生产废水中蛋白质的复合型蛋白变性剂,并研究了复合型蛋白变性剂各组分的最佳条件及配比。该变性剂在处理马铃薯淀粉生产废水的应用实验检测结果表明,蛋白质和CODCr的浓度由变性前的3719mg/L和39358mg/L,分别降至54.3mg/L和1083mg/L,蛋白和COD_(Cr)的去除率分别为95.1%和97.2%。In this paper,a composite protein denaturant composed of urea,polyacrylamide,catalyst F1,and defoamer,etc.for extracting pro-tein from potato starch production wastewater was studied.The optimal conditjions and composition proportions of the composite protein denaturant was also studied.The test results of the application of the denaturant in the treatment of potato starch production wastewater showed that the concen-trations of protein and CODCr decreased from 3719 mg/L and 39358 mg/L before denaturation to 54.3 mg/L and 1083 mg/L,respectively.The remov-al rates of protein and COD_(Cr) were 95.1%and 97.2%,respectively.

关 键 词:马铃薯淀粉废水 蛋白变性剂 蛋白变性提取
